> If your question is serious, read the story of Joseph in Genesis. Then 
> substitute Jesus for Joseph and Joseph's brothers for the Jewish people, 
> (really the Pharisees). Many students of prophecy believe that the Old 
> Testament is the truth concealed and the New Testament is the Truth revealed. 
> Both stories parallel each other very closely. Example, Joseph is sold into 
> slavery by his jealous brothers for 30 pieces of silver. Joseph is falsely 
> accused and thrown in prison but rises up to sit at the right hand of 
> Pharaoh. Joseph's brothers realize and confess their sin against their father 
> and brother. Joseph forgives them, seeing the greater divine plan, then 
> brings his whole family into Egypt, saving them from famine and death, where 
> they enjoy great prosperity.
